Chapter 150, Page 149: Wanted: The God of Darkness! Erebus: Disaster strikes from the sky while I'm sitting at home.
The Garden of Stars.
"That's roughly the situation."
When Gu Yuan returned with the others, he briefly reported to the goddess what had happened during their encounter with Simon and Alphia.
He omitted the specific details of his own magic, but emphasized the enemy's level and danger, as well as the outcome of saving Alexie and Iska in the end.
The goddess Astraea listened intently, her azure eyes gleaming with loving light, yet also carrying a hint of solemnity.
Has Alphia, the "Silent" figure rumored to be dead, reappeared?
She sighed softly, "The children have suffered so much. It's a miracle they returned safely. As for Alexandra and Iska's injuries—"
"Emergency treatment has been given. There is no danger to his life, but he needs to rest."
Gu Yuan answered.
Then the topic shifted to the unusual events following the battle.
"There's no sign of battle, so why haven't the Ganesha's clans arrived at the scene to handle the situation?"
Gu Yuan raised a question.
He gave prior notice before the operation to prevent the other side from escaping due to their large numbers.
The goddess Astraea gently shook her head, her expression revealing the complexity of the situation:
"While you were engaged in fierce battle in the labyrinthine streets, several premeditated disturbances broke out in various parts of Orario."
"A warehouse in the dock area caught fire, an explosion occurred in the industrial zone, and several weapons shops in the main street were looted—."
"All the events occurred almost simultaneously, and although they were small in scale, they were just right to tie down the vast majority of the Ganesha's forces."
"They were exhausted from running around and only just gradually gained control of the situation, so naturally they couldn't respond to your battle in time."
A cold glint flashed in Gu Yuan's eyes, showing no surprise whatsoever.
"Luring the tiger away."
The word made the air in the living room pause slightly, and the temperature seemed to drop a few degrees.
"As expected, your strategy was flawless!"
He murmured to himself, then looked up and asked, "So, regarding the name 'Eren,' I wonder if the guild has found out anything from their investigation?"
Astraea pondered for a moment, then lightly tapped the armrest with her fingertips:
"According to the guild's recent records, a god named Erlen did indeed arrive in Orario from elsewhere yesterday."
"He's the god of misfortune, how can you—you suspect him?"
"Of course," Gu Yuan replied without the slightest hesitation.
Although the other party's actions helped him grow, he was absolutely unwilling to be a pawn to be manipulated.
He raised his head, his gaze sharp as he looked at the goddess:
"Goddess Astraea, please contact the guild in the name of your clan and issue an arrest warrant for 'Eren'."
"The reason could be suspected of planning unrest or endangering urban safety; any reason that can prompt the guild to take action as soon as possible is acceptable."
Astraea paused slightly, a hint of confusion and caution in her beautiful eyes.
She hesitated before saying, "Gu Yuan, I trust your judgment."
"But to issue an arrest warrant for a god based solely on suspicion"—the guild needs more conclusive evidence pointing to Erlen as the mastermind.
"Do you possess any evidence, which we are unaware of, that he specifically orchestrated today's unrest?"
Gu Yuan remained silent for a moment; the fact that the time traveler knew about the future was his greatest secret.
He couldn't explain why he was so certain that "Erren" was Erebus.
It is also impossible to predict the potential disasters that Erebus might cause in the future.
Once revealed, future changes will occur, the advantage of foresight will disappear, casualties may increase, and one will become a target.
An indescribable sense of isolation briefly gripped him, but he quickly suppressed it.
"—There is no empirical evidence."
Gu Yuan finally spoke, his voice low but firm, "But I guarantee with my integrity and everything that this person is extremely dangerous. His very existence is the greatest threat to Orario."
"Any act of allowing it to roam freely could have irreversible consequences."
"We must restrict his movements as soon as possible, even if it's just to alert him, it will disrupt his plans."
Once those words were spoken, there was no going back.
Astraea gazed at him, as if trying to see through his resolute eyes to the unspeakable source behind them.
At the same time, the unique divine ability to see into people's hearts is activated.
"No lie—this child—"
The brief moment of weighing the options was like a silent thunderclap rolling through her heart.
In the end, the doubt in the goddess's eyes turned into a decision.
"I see."
Her voice regained its usual gentleness, but with an added strength: "No further reason is needed."
"The reputation of the Astrea Familia, your achievements today, and your guarantee at this moment."
"These three factors combined will allow the guild to initiate the highest level of investigation and monitoring procedures."
"I'll let you have it right away—"
Before the words were finished, the door to the side hall was gently pushed open.
Lily Luca, who had just been taken to wash and dress by Lyra, a girl of the same race, timidly came out.
Previously, when Leila saw Lily's filthy and battered appearance, it was as if she were seeing herself in the past living in the "city of sinners".
Without saying a word, he took her to the bathroom and carefully washed her body and hair.
Lily looked completely transformed.
Although her eyes were still filled with unease and restraint, and her small body shrank slightly, her delicate features were already evident.
Her appearance temporarily dispelled the heavy atmosphere in the living room about dark factions, gods, and conspiracies.
The goddess Astraea looked at Lily with affection, temporarily setting aside the matter of the wanted notice for Erlen, and said gently:
"Looks like Leila has packed everything up for you."
"It fits perfectly—"
"Lilyluka Erd, is that right?"
Gu Yuan's gaze also fell on Lily. His previous ruthlessness subtly subsided, and although he didn't show much expression, his gaze softened slightly.
Lily nodded hesitantly; this was the first time she had ever been treated so gently since birth.
Her parents died when she was three years old, and then she wandered endlessly until she met Soma, and then—from the age of six, she became addicted to the divine wine that robbed her of her mind.
While others were still enjoying their childhood, she began to struggle for survival in the mud, outwitting and outmaneuvering adults, constantly experiencing beatings, robbery, and bullying.
A wave of bitterness suddenly rushed to my nose, and my eyes felt hot.
She wanted to cry, but she bit her lip tightly, telling herself she couldn't, she absolutely couldn't lose her composure in front of these people who had given her warmth—
In this labyrinthine city, is there really such a warm place that seems to embrace all pain?
It felt as wonderful as a fragile dream.
The goddess Astraea keenly sensed Lily's intense emotional turmoil and the tears she was trying to hold back.
In order not to hurt the child's sensitive self-esteem, she naturally gave Leila new instructions.
"Alright, Layla, take her for a stroll in the courtyard, let her look at the flowers, and breathe in some fresh air—"
"Yes, Your Majesty."
Lily was practically half-led and half-carried towards the outside, her small, slightly frail figure gradually disappearing into the shadows of the porch.
Only when their footsteps faded into the distance and the hall returned to silence did the heavy and tense atmosphere quietly gather once more.
The goddess Astraea withdrew her gaze and turned back to Gu Yuan, her azure eyes gleaming with rationality.
"Then, let's continue our previous topic."
"I will have Ryu go to the guild immediately to submit formal documents requesting the highest level of investigation and surveillance of Erlen."
"Hopefully, as you wish, we can disrupt his plans."
Gu Yuan nodded; the goddess's decision eased his sense of urgency.
His gaze then turned to the inconspicuous porcelain bottle of Soma's divine wine on the table beside him.
Lily's placement was not simply a matter of providing her with a refuge.
If you really want to adopt her and help her get rid of the shadows of her past, you will inevitably have to deal with Soma, the god who is obsessed with brewing and neglects his clan, and his chaotic clan.
New challenges are now before us.
